TONG TIM NUI AND OTHERS v. HONG KONG HOUSING AUTHORITY

The 1961 communications did not create proprietary rights or an irrevocable licence to occupy; the residents remained permittees under the Resettlement Ordinance and their permits were terminable; there was no unconscionable conduct or estoppel preventing revocation and the notices to quit were valid; accordingly applicants had no entitlement to damages and the appeals fail.
